Abstract

The invention provides a high-intensity environmental protection package material with a heat insulation anti-bacterial function and a preparation method therefor. The material comprises the following components: starch, polypropylene resin, bamboo fibers, low-density polyethylene resin, protein cellulose, chitosan, sorbic acid, polycarbonate, polyvinyl alcohol, citric acid, linen fibers, silane coupling agents, antioxidants, antistatic agents, heat stabilizers and plasticizers. The material is suitable for food package, is advantaged by reasonable component composition, environmental protection, no toxicity, good thermal insulation performance, high intensity and good toughness, has an anti-bacterial function and is suitable for package of objects with large weights. The high-intensity environmental protection package material employs starch as a main raw material, is degradable and has a short degradation cycle. Substances after degradation are environmentally friendly and have no harm to soil. The preparation cost is low, the package material facilitates market popularization and has good economic benefits.

Description

technical field [0001] The invention relates to a high-strength environment-friendly packaging material with heat preservation and antibacterial functions and a preparation method thereof. Background technique [0002] Resources, environment and population are the three main problems restricting the sustainable development of our country in the 21st century. Protecting the environment and conserving resources have become the basic strategies for countries all over the world to achieve sustainable development. Environmental pollution and energy consumption caused by plastic products that once brought great convenience to human beings have attracted more and more attention. Due to my country's huge population base and rapid economic growth, the production and consumption of non-degradable plastics have exploded, which has caused many social problems.
